The employee turnover for the custodial host position at the local department store was high, and the department managers were beginning to complain to Gina, the store manager. There was no lack of applications, and the pay was comparable to other stores, yet those who took the position stayed no longer than a week. Exit interviews revealed that employees felt the job's responsibilities were not what they expected. Which of the following is the best method Gina could use to reduce turnover?
A) Accept more applications by reducing required standards.
B) Insist that each applicant takes a drug test within 48 hours of applying.
C) Check the employment history and references of applicants.
D) Show a video to applicants about the responsibilities of the job.
E) Require applicants to take intelligence quotient and emotional quotient tests.
